Our customer’s location services are used by millions of people every day on mobile devices, cars, wearables and on the web. We are pushing the boundaries of, and extending the horizons of highly-autonomous driving, Virtual Reality and IoT. Also, we are the experts on map compilation that make possible the most comprehensive map in the market. Our work is constantly striving for the best map ever. Join our passionate team and take a unique chance to work on the core technologies of cutting edge navigation systems for premium cars and the future of automated driving.
We are looking for a Senior DevOps Engineer who is an outstanding example of software craftsmanship, a person with extremely high business and technical acumen combined with extensive professional agile environment experience. Our project infrastructure is all set in AWS. We work with such services as RDS, EC2, S3, EMR, etc. We expect that candidate will posses strong programming skills (with understanding of OOD) as main work will be focused around creation of fully automated pipelines and infrastructure as a code solutions.
- Develop automation tools & continuous integration systems for a map production that are well-crafted & steadily adds business value, as part of a community of professionals;
- Drive initiatives that contribute in development of an infrastructure that is efficient, re-usable and reliable;
- Be a part of agile team, share knowledge, do code reviews, pro-active communication;
- Boost the effectiveness of our team by helping us in optimizing our processes & infrastructure. As a result, map quality will increase and lead time for map production will decrease;
- Technical Operations, MAP Production Build & delivery Support;
- Administration, supporting and Bug fixing in the AWS environment;
- Design, monitor, develop and maintenance of Nightly Product Build system (NPB / CI).
Who you are:
- Bachelor’s or Master's Degree in Computer Science or related fields;
- Hands-on technical person with experience in IT infrastructure;
- Very good communication skills in English, both written and spoken(At least B1, preferable B2);
- Proven expertise in continuous integration tools i.e. Jenkins;
- Very good working / administration experience in CentOS 7.x or higher, Ubuntu 14.x or higher and other Linux distributions;
- Good experience with bash scripting/troubleshooting;
- Proven expertise of using and administration version control management tools (e.g. GIT);
- Database related knowledge expected, SQL, PL/SQL, Oracle 11.2 and above;
- Programming languages knowledge: Ruby/Python;
- Proficiency in AWS (EC2, S3, RDS, EMR, etc.);
- Experience key-value store;
- Infrastructure Management, calculation of proper sizing of infrastructure, planning skills in setting up, ramping down, migration of environments;
- Proficiency in automation tools (Preferably Ansible);
- Self- motivated, well-organized, details-oriented and strong team player.
Having either one or some of the following skills will be considered as a plus:
- Experience Jenkins Pipelines and DSL;
- Experience with AWS Lambda and CloudFormation;
- Experience with Oracle Database administration;
- Experience with Groovy;
- AWS Associate/Professional certification is a BIG plus.